Earnings for Health Sciences & Services Graduates from Hudson County Community College

Students who complete Hudson County Community College’s Health Sciences & Services program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Health Sciences & Services at Hudson County Community College
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$29,219
2 years $31,314
4 years $36,175
5 years $45,621

How do these earnings stack up against the rest of the school? Four years after graduating, Health Sciences & Services graduates from Hudson County Community College earn a median of $36,175, compared with $39,578 for all Hudson County Community College graduates — about 9% lower than the school-wide median.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the student demographics for Health Sciences & Services graduates at Hudson County Community College, broken down by degree level.

Looking at the program as a whole, Health Sciences & Services graduates at Hudson County Community College are 77% women (30) and 23% men (9).

Health Sciences & Services Associate’s Program at Hudson County Community College

Among the 39 associate’s health sciences & services graduates at Hudson County Community College, 77% were women (30) and 23% were men (9).

Hudson County Community College gender breakdown of Health Sciences & Services Associate's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Health Sciences & Services associate’s degree recipients at Hudson County Community College.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 4
Hispanic / Latino 20
Black / African American 6
Asian 6
Two or More Races 1
International (Nonresident) 1
Unknown 1
Racial-ethnic diversity of Health Sciences & Services majors at Hudson County Community College

Minority students account for 85% of Health Sciences & Services associate’s degree recipients at Hudson County Community College, above the national average of 65%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
